What materials are Oriental outdoor statues typically made of?

Oriental outdoor statues are typically made from durable materials that can withstand the elements, such as bronze, stone, wood, and resin. Bronze is a popular choice for outdoor statues because it is resistant to corrosion and can develop a beautiful patina over time. Stone statues, on the other hand, are often made from materials like granite, marble, or sandstone, which are known for their durability and natural beauty. According to a study by the National Institute of Standards and Technology, bronze and stone are two of the most durable materials for outdoor use, with a lifespan of 20-50 years or more.

In addition to bronze and stone, wood and resin are also popular materials for Oriental outdoor statues. Wooden statues are often made from TEAK or cedar, which are naturally resistant to rot and insect damage. Resin statues, on the other hand, are made from a synthetic material that is lightweight, easy to maintain, and can mimic the look of more expensive materials like bronze or stone. What is the significance of Oriental outdoor statues in different cultures?

Oriental outdoor statues have significant cultural and symbolic meanings in different Eastern cultures, including Chinese, Japanese, and Buddhist cultures. For example, in Chinese culture, the dragon is a symbol of good fortune, prosperity, and power, while the phoenix represents beauty, grace, and rebirth. In Japanese culture, the tortoise is a symbol of longevity, wisdom, and good luck, while the crane represents good fortune, fidelity, and longevity. In Buddhist culture, the Buddha statue is a symbol of peace, compassion, and enlightenment, and is often used as a meditation tool or focal point for spiritual practice.
